MYTH: Independence means needing less support 🤔

This myth trips up a lot of people, including well-meaning family members and funders.

Independence is not the absence of support. For many of our clients, real independence only exists because of carefully planned, skilled support.

Someone who can spend an evening alone safely might need years of risk assessment, staff training, and gradual trust building behind the scenes before that becomes possible. Take the support away too early and independence disappears with it.

Our job is not to reduce support for its own sake. It's to build the right support around each person so that independence becomes possible and stays possible.

Ask someone what makes a good case manager and you will likely hear about qualifications, experience, and clinical knowledge. All true. But there's another skill that matters just as much: Knowing what you do not know.

Complex injuries can span neurology, psychology, physical therapy, housing, benefits, litigation, and family dynamics all at once. No single person holds expertise in all of it, and pretending otherwise puts clients at risk.

Our case managers know when to ask for a second opinion, bring in the right specialist, and are honest when a case needs more eyes on it. That instinct, backed by a strong professional network, is often what separates good case management from great case management.

It is not about having every answer, but knowing exactly who to call when you don’t.

There’s a moment that catches many families off guard. Their child turns 16, and suddenly, the rules change.

Under the Mental Capacity Act, young people begin to be treated as decision makers in their own right from the age of 16. Confidentiality shifts and professionals start speaking to the young person directly, sometimes without a parent in the room.

For families who have spent years advocating, informing every decision, and holding every piece of information, this can feel disorienting. Nobody warns you that being deeply involved does not automatically continue in the same way.

We talk families through this well before it happens, so the shift feels like a natural next step rather than a sharp shock.

Myth: More support hours automatically means better care 🤔

This is one we hear from families, insurers, and referrers alike. Surely more hours equals better care, right?

Not necessarily! In our experience, a care package only works if the hours are the right hours, delivered by the right people, at the right time. We have seen packages with fewer hours achieve far more than packages with more, simply because the support is properly planned and reviewed.

Every package we build goes through regular MDT review. We look at what is actually working, not just what was originally agreed. Hours get adjusted up or down based on real progress and risk.
